What is Key Programming?
Key programming involves the process of combining a key or fob with a vehicle's onboard computer system. This system recognizes the key and enables access to vehicle functions such as beginning the engine, locking and opening doors, and enabling functions like remote start or trunk release. The programming procedure might differ depending upon the kind of keys and the vehicle manufacturer.
Kinds of Keys and Their Programming Methods
There are numerous kinds of keys utilized in today's lorries, each with its own programming approach:
Traditional Mechanical Keys:

Transponder Keys:
- Transponder keys consist of a chip that communicates with the vehicle's immobilizer system. To program them, a locksmith or dealership must input the vehicle's unique code into a programming gadget.
Remote Keyless Entry (RKE) Fobs:
- RKE fobs permit for remote locking and unlocking. These can be programmed either through the vehicle's onboard system or by a dealer.
Keyless Ignition Systems:
- These systems require a key fob that must be present in the vehicle to start the engine. Programming these keys requires customized devices that syncs the fob with the vehicle.
Smart Keys:
- Smart keys offer sophisticated functionality, consisting of keyless entry and push-to-start features. Programming normally includes accessing the vehicle's onboard diagnostics (OBD) port with a programming tool.
The Programming Process
The key programming process differs depending on the key type, vehicle model, and maker. Nevertheless, the general actions can be described as follows:
Access the Vehicle's Onboard Computer:
- Technicians typically link a programming device to the vehicle's OBD-II port.
Select the Key Type:
- The particular key type needs to be selected in the programming tool to make sure compatibility.
Input Vehicle Information:
- Vehicle data, consisting of make, design, and VIN, are participated in the programming device.
Program the Key:
- Following the prompts on the gadget, the professional will initiate the programming series, which might include turning the ignition on/off or pressing buttons on the key fob.
Test the Key:
- Once programming is complete, the professional will evaluate the key to ensure it functions correctly with the vehicle.
The Importance of Key Programming
Given the increase in vehicle thefts and advancing technology, efficient key programming has actually ended up being vital. Key programming contributes to vehicle security by rendering lost or stolen keys worthless, as the vehicle will not recognize keys that have not been programmed to it. It likewise boosts convenience for vehicle owners by enabling keyless entry and ignition systems.
